Jabalpur is a city in Madhya Pradesh on the banks of the Narmada River. The main attraction is Bhedaghat (25 km) — a 30 m deep gorge carved by the Narmada through marble rocks. The Dhuandhar Falls is a waterfall at Bhedaghat. The boat ride through the marble gorge (₹200-400, 1 hour) is the best experience. Why go
Bhedaghat's marble rocks are 20 m high cliffs that change colour throughout the day — white at noon, golden at sunset. The Dhuandhar Falls ('smoke cascade') falls 30 m. Boat ride at sunset is the best experience.
Madan Mahal Fort is a Gond-era hill fort. The Balancing Rock is a gravity-defying rock formation. Rani Durgavati Museum has Gond artifacts. Chausath Yogini Temple has 64 stone yogini sculptures.
How to reach
Jabalpur has a railway station with direct trains from Delhi (10-12 hours, sleeper class ₹400-600). The airport has flights from Delhi. Buses from Nagpur (5 hours) connect.

When to go
October to March is best. July-September is monsoon — Dhuandhar Falls at full force.
